The chi machine is a footrest which moves back and forth, carrying your feet briskly from side to side. You lie down with your ankles on the footrest which also elevates them slightly. The movement will carry up through your legs and torso, throughout your entire body, causing you to wiggle back and forth like a fish swimming in water, which opens the vertebrae alleviating stress and tension on the spinal column.
This unique wave like motion replicates exercise and promotes the flow of blood to capillary banks in all extremities of the body, restoring supply to areas that may have suffered poor circulation.
